Scopolamine patch reduces postoperative emesis in paediatric patients following strabismus surgery

Background:

  • Postoperative emesis is a common complication in pediatric patients undergoing strabismus surgery.
  • Effective antiemetic strategies are crucial for patient recovery and reducing hospital stays.

Purpose of the Study:

  • To evaluate the efficacy of scopolamine patches in preventing postoperative emesis in children.
  • To compare the incidence and frequency of vomiting between scopolamine-treated and control groups.

Main Methods:

  • A randomized controlled trial involving 50 children undergoing strabismus surgery.
  • Subjects received either a scopolamine patch (0.75 mg or 0.375 mg) or no patch (control).
  • Standard anesthesia protocols were used, excluding narcotic premedicants.

Main Results:

  • The incidence of postoperative vomiting was significantly lower in the scopolamine group (P < 0.05).
  • The frequency of vomiting episodes was also significantly reduced with scopolamine treatment.
  • No significant difference was noted between the two scopolamine dosages used.

Conclusions:

  • Scopolamine patches are an effective prophylactic measure against postoperative emesis in pediatric strabismus surgery.
  • The use of scopolamine patches can improve patient outcomes by reducing vomiting.
  • Further research could explore optimal dosing and long-term effects.
